Scope of Services Covered
This section defines the scope of the services offered in the context of house removals. Our terms and conditions explicitly delineate the nuances of residential moving including:
- Pre-Move Survey: An initial inspection of the property to estimate the volume of belongings and identify any potential challenges.
- Packing Services: Options for both customer-pack and professional packaging, including the proper categorization and handling of items.
- Transportation: Guidelines related to the transportation of goods from the source property to the destination, including the handling of fragile or high-value items.
- Post-Move Support: Arrangements for the reassembly or installation of items once the move is complete.
- Special Handling: Provisions for the removal of antiques, oversized items, or other items requiring extra care.
Note that the scope of services can vary depending on the specific agreement between the customer and the service provider. It is mandatory for both parties to sign off on these detailed outlines to ensure there is no misunderstanding during any stage of the removal process.
Customer Responsibilities and Obligations
Customers are expected to adhere to certain responsibilities to facilitate a smooth and efficient moving process. The following key obligations should be noted:
- Accurate Disclosure: Customers must provide accurate details about the weight, volume, and nature of items to be moved.
- Proper Packing: If opting for a customer-pack service, customers are responsible for securely packing their belongings according to industry standards.
- Accessibility: Ensuring that items are accessible and that there are no obstacles for service providers on the day of the move, including parking space or building access restrictions.
- Time-sensitive Coordination: Customers must cooperate to provide access at the complicit times agreed upon in the service schedule.
Failure of the customer to meet these obligations may result in delays, additional fees, or the liability for any damages incurred during the move. It is essential that each term is taken seriously to avoid complications and ensure a mutually beneficial agreement.

Liability and Insurance Provisions
One of the core aspects of our terms and conditions is how liability is managed in the event of damage or loss during a house removal. Both parties must acknowledge and agree on the following points:
- Limited Liability: The service provider’s liability is strictly limited to the extent outlined in the signed agreement. Any claims must be submitted according to the guidelines provided in these terms.
- Insurance Coverage: The service provider is required to maintain appropriate insurance policies that cover potential losses during the move. In some cases, customers may opt for additional coverage to ensure full protection of their valuable possessions.
- Damage Assessment: A thorough assessment is required if damage occurs during the move. This includes detailed reporting and photographic evidence to support any claims for compensation.
- Exclusions: Certain items may be excluded from coverage due to their high value or fragility. The customer is advised to secure special insurance for such items prior to the move.
In establishing these policies, both the service provider and the customer are expected to understand the inherent risks involved in transportation. The effective communication of these policies helps mitigate disputes and fosters a professional understanding of each party’s duties and rights. It is prudent that both sides review these clauses thoroughly during the pre-move survey and inventory processes.
Payment Terms and Additional Fees
The financial arrangement between the customer and the service provider forms an essential aspect of the moving process. Our payment terms are designed to be clear and fair, with an emphasis on transparency. The following points highlight the key financial components:
- Initial Deposit: A non-refundable deposit may be required at the time of booking to cover initial scheduling and labor costs.
- Final Payment: The remaining balance is due upon the completion of the move, unless alternative payment arrangements have been made in writing.
- Applicability of Extra Charges: Customers may incur additional fees in instances where the move requires extraordinary services. For instance, if the property requires extensive packing, long-distance travel, or if there is a need to navigate obstacles such as stairs or narrow doorways.
- Changes in Terms: In the event that the scope of work changes unexpectedly, any adjustments to the pricing will be clearly communicated and agreed upon prior to additional work commencing.
It is crucial to understand that the payment terms and extra fees are developed to ensure that each move is carried out with minimal financial ambiguity. Detailed invoices will be provided, and any disputes related to these terms will be resolved in accordance with established dispute resolution methods as indicated later in this document.
Cancellation and Rescheduling Policies
Another important aspect covered by these terms is the protocol for cancellation or rescheduling of your house removal service. The following outlines the conditions under which these changes are permitted:
- Cancellation: Should a customer choose to cancel the service after the deposit has been made, the deposit will not be refunded. Cancellations must be made at least 48 hours in advance to avoid additional penalties.
- Rescheduling: If unforeseen circumstances require rescheduling, customers must inform the service provider in a timely manner. While there might be minimal fees associated with rescheduling, the service provider strives to accommodate customer needs where possible.
- Force Majeure: In the event of natural disasters or other events categorized as force majeure, both parties will work together to find a mutually acceptable solution, which may include rescheduling or partial refunds where warranted.
These cancellation and rescheduling policies are instituted to protect both parties from undue financial hardship and operational disruption. It is in the best interest of the customer to adhere strictly to these timelines and protocols.
Dispute Resolution and Governing Law
While our commitment is to provide a hassle-free moving service, conflicts may occasionally arise. The following outlines the framework for addressing any disputes that may occur:
- Negotiation: In the event of a dispute, both parties are encouraged to initially resolve differences through direct negotiation. Open and honest discussion can often lead to a swift resolution.
- Mediation: Should direct negotiation fail, mediation by a neutral third party may be sought to facilitate an agreement. This is often a cost-effective method to resolve issues without prolonged litigation.
- Arbitration: If mediation does not yield a satisfactory outcome, binding arbitration may be employed. Any arbitration will be conducted in accordance with applicable laws and within the agreed jurisdiction.
- Governing Law: The terms and conditions are governed by the laws of the jurisdiction in which the service provider operates. This clause ensures that all legal disputes are managed within a clearly defined legal framework.
This structured approach to dispute resolution ensures both parties are protected and that any disagreements are handled fairly and promptly. It is important for customers to be aware of these avenues and for the service provider to adhere to them in the administration of any claims.

General Provisions
In addition to the specific sections detailed above, the following general provisions are applicable throughout the entire agreement:
- Entire Agreement: These terms and conditions constitute the entire contract between the customer and the service provider, superseding any prior agreements or understandings.
- Severability: If any clause of this agreement is found to be invalid or unenforceable by a court, the remaining clauses shall continue to remain in full force and effect.
- No Waiver: The failure by either party to enforce any provision of this agreement shall not be construed as a waiver of that provision.
- Assignment: Neither party may assign their obligations or rights under this agreement to any third party without prior written consent.
- Notices: Any notices required under this agreement shall be made in writing and communicated in a manner that ensures receipt.
These general provisions are fundamental to the integrity of the agreement, ensuring that both the customer and service provider are fully aware of their legal obligations. They also facilitate a smoother resolution of any potential irregularities should they arise during the term of the agreement.
